Standing Order No. 309/2015

GOVERNMENT OF ANDHRA PRADESH

Commercial Taxes Department, Government of Andhra Pradesh

Amaravati, dated the 21st March, 2015

STANDING ORDER

To

All Registrars,

Subject: The publication of textbooks by publishers of textbooks under the Andhra Pradesh Education Act, 1982, regarding.

In exercise of the powers conferred by section 9 of the Andhra Pradesh Education Act, 1982 (Andhra Pradesh Act 1 of 1982), the Commercial Taxes Department, Government of Andhra Pradesh hereby issues the following Standing Order for the guidance of all officers subordinate to it:

1. References have been received seeking clarification on the manner in which section 9 applies to the publication of textbooks by publishers of textbooks.

2. The matter has been examined. Every publisher of textbooks carrying on the publication of textbooks shall make an application in Form A to the Regulatory Authority within forty-five days, accompanied by a fee of two thousand rupees.

3. The Registrar shall ensure that attendance register is dealt with as directed above, and shall report compliance to the Regulatory Authority within forty-five days.

4. Difficulties, if any, in the implementation of this standing order may be brought to the notice of the Commercial Taxes Department, Government of Andhra Pradesh.

(Secretary to Government)
